Head for Volant. Generally considered the best. People have had problems with the filter placement of the AEM long tube. This happens if you intend to lower your car. And even if you use the by-pass, you'll still have issues.
Personally I went a different route. I used a Iceman upper tube modified to go with Pro-M's 70 mass air with a 3 inch filter. Aluminum shield for the filter, feed with the Iceman lower(snorkel).
A cold air system freer flowing than the AEM without the wet filter issues. You can pick up used Icemans cheap.
